Mr. Joe Wilson is intentionally harming Georgia’s reputation - Maka Botchorishvili

The allegations leveled against the Georgian government by US Congressman Joe Wilson are groundless and impede the resetting of relations with the United States. The Vice Prime Minister/Minister of Foreign Affairs said this in an interview with “IMEDI Live”.

As she noted, Georgia expects sincerity and mutual respect as it works with partners to establish a new framework for bilateral relations.

“We want to believe that those who speak to us about resetting US-Georgia relations, creating a new bilateral framework, and the strategic importance of our ties, are sincere and genuinely mean what they say during our meetings. We desire a healthy, meaningful relationship between Georgia and America that is built on mutual respect and serves the interests of both nations”, - said Maka Botchorishvili.

She also emphasized that the Congressman’s actions undermine these positive expectations, as his criticism lacks any factual basis.

“Statements and steps like those taken by Mr. Joe Wilson clearly hinder this process. He is deliberately damaging Georgia's reputation. If pressed, he cannot produce any evidence or prove anything other than the pro-Georgian stance of the current government. Yet, he continues to publish these claims routinely. It is deeply regrettable that he remains the primary, and often only, active voice heard from the US regarding Georgia, which certainly does not aid the ongoing process”, - concluded the Minister.
